Mike is joined by Brianna McCullough who has had a very interesting career journey in the tech industry and who currently works for Google. You’ll want to listen to this one, especially for insights about how to up your networking game.

In this episode, we talk about…

  • Brianna’s background, how she got into the tech industry, and why Minnesota is surprisingly a great place to launch a career.
  • The importance of community and networking throughout your career, but especially when starting out.
  • How Brianna was able to learn loads of skills on the job, which is a good lesson for folks who want to change career paths but don’t yet have the background they need.
  • How Brianna got into public speaking and how it has furthered her career.
  • Why going to conferences is so valuable in terms of keeping your communication skills sharp, refining your elevator pitch, meeting mentors, developing interview skills, and more.
  • Work-life balance while working at Google, how the 20% time policy works, and the culture of Google’s workplace (which is very autonomous and encourages everyone to be a leader).
  • The importance of getting really good at something before trying to move on to something else. Don’t look for shortcuts.
  • The best career advice Brianna has ever gotten, which is that feelings are not facts and that everyone’s race is their own to run.
